Case context: A clinical psychologist is using a one-way ANOVA to evaluate whether three different therapeutic interventions (Cognitive Behavioral Therapy, Psychodynamic Therapy, and Mindfulness-Based Therapy) lead to different average reductions in anxiety symptom scores among adult patients.
Question: Based on the researcher's one-way ANOVA design, interpret what the null hypothesis and the alternative hypothesis would assert regarding the three therapeutic interventions in this specific scenario.
Sample answer: The null hypothesis asserts that the population mean anxiety reductions for all three therapy groups are perfectly equal. The alternative hypothesis asserts that the population mean anxiety reductions are not all equal, indicating that at least one of the therapeutic interventions produces an average reduction in anxiety that differs significantly from the others.
